Output 2315726bfbf01fe1ea2c9c062e580a1660ddc4e22b377d25ca6cb079bfa8a0ec:0

value
693000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d8cb1c395a1e2a973d9820ac3783df92b102fb OP_EQUAL
address
34myvwgbhNddGFkrWszcHdEJXPH1ZwQkHr
transaction
2315726bfbf01fe1ea2c9c062e580a1660ddc4e22b377d25ca6cb079bfa8a0ec
confirmations
421840
spent
true